We've got the lowdown on how to make your flight a pleasant experience. Follow our top tips and you'll be speeding through the airport and enjoying Kakabe in next to no time. What to pack in your hand luggage:
- Traveling on a plane can be a pleasure if you carry the right things. First things first, you'll need basic toiletries, such as a toothbrush and lip balm, a spare change of clothes and a magazine or two. Next, make room in your hand luggage for your electronic devices, chargers, any vital medications and perhaps a blow-up neck pillow as well. Lastly, and most importantly, be sure to bring your passport, travel documents and some cash.
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:
- While the list of banned items can differ between air carriers, the general rule of thumb is nothing sharp, flammable or explosive. This includes things like knives, scissors, spray paint and fireworks. Sports equipment like ski poles, and objects that could injure passengers, such as firearms and swords, are also banned from the cabin.
What to wear on a flight:
- The aisles of a plane are no place for a fashion parade. Layer up with comfortable clothing and opt for shoes that are flat, roomy and easy to take on and off.
- The result of prolonged periods of inactivity, deep vein thrombosis (DVT) is a blood clotting condition that can affect passengers during long-haul flights. Lower your risks by staying hydrated, keeping your ankles and legs moving and wearing compression socks to help your circulation.
